How to get from Disney Beach Club to EPCOT?

Take a boat to Epcot! If you don't feel like walking to Epcot, Disney also provides water transportation with their Friendship Boats. To find the boat dock, walk out the back of the Beach Club and head towards Crescent Lake. As you get near the lake, you will take a RIGHT on the walkway.

The Genie 120-minute rule says that you can make a new reservation at most 2 hours from when you made the last one, and this countdown timer doesn't change if you modify the reservation. If you made it at, say, 11 a.m., then your two hours will be up at 1 p.m. even if you modify the reservation at noon.

With a Disney base ticket, you're welcome to leave and re-enter the same theme park as many times as you like during the same day. So, if you want to visit the Magic Kingdom in the morning, go back to your hotel room for a nap, and return to the Magic Kingdom in the evening, then you do not need a Park Hopper ticket.
